Bug#511401: terminal.app: segfault on startup under vnc4server
On 03/28/11 10:21, Timo Juhani Lindfors wrote: > Hi, > > Gürkan Sengün writes: >> Should this bug be closed then? > > I don't know. If you are confident that terminal.app now handles missing > fonts then sure :-) I think so, since it's not the job of the terminal software to handle missing fonts. If you try to run xterm without its default font, it won't work either... Yours, Gurkan -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org
Bug#511401: terminal.app: segfault on startup under vnc4server
Hi, Gürkan Sengün writes: > Should this bug be closed then? I don't know. If you are confident that terminal.app now handles missing fonts then sure :-) -Timo -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org
Bug#511401: terminal.app: segfault on startup under vnc4server
Hello Should this bug be closed then? Yours, Gurkan -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org
Bug#511401: terminal.app: segfault on startup under vnc4server
Yavor Doganov writes: > Now you have it installed, but the GNUstep art backend cannot access it; > the corresponding .nfont bundle is missing. Please run > `dpkg-reconfigure gnustep-back-common' to rectify the problem. Thanks! After this Terminal starts properly. RSS is around 19 MB (compared to 12MB of gnome-terminal), ctrl-c does not kill it. Need to ctrl-z and kill -KILL %1. -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org
Bug#511401: terminal.app: segfault on startup under vnc4server
clone 511401 -1 reassign -1 gnustep-back-common 0.18.0-2 retitle -1 gnustep-back-common: Must depend on ttf-freefont severity -1 serious thanks В 14:16 +0300 на 08.09.2010 (ср), Timo Juhani Lindfors написа: > Yavor Doganov writes: > > Do you have ttf-freefont installed? I was under the impression it was > > guaranteed to be present via the dependency chain. > > It was not installed. Thanks. > ii ttf-freefont20090104-7 > Freefont Serif, Sans and Mono Truetype fonts Now you have it installed, but the GNUstep art backend cannot access it; the corresponding .nfont bundle is missing. Please run `dpkg-reconfigure gnustep-back-common' to rectify the problem. -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org
Bug#511401: terminal.app: segfault on startup under vnc4server
В 13:39 +0300 на 08.09.2010 (ср), Timo Juhani Lindfors написа: > It seems to print the following in an infinite loop: > > 2010-09-08 06:34:40.710 Terminal[30336] Font not found Helvetica > 2010-09-08 06:34:40.710 Terminal[30336] The font specified for NSFont, > Helvetica, can't be found. > How could I debug this further? Do you have ttf-freefont installed? I was under the impression it was guaranteed to be present via the dependency chain. BTW, I can't reproduce the bug, but I'm not sure I'm doing it right: 1. I installed vnc4server and xvnc4viewer. 2. Ran `vncserver', entered a password. 3. Ran `vncviewer', and from within the window (showing gnome-terminal only) started Terminal. -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org
Bug#511401: terminal.app: segfault on startup under vnc4server
Btw, I never got your earlier email sent on "Tue, 15 Dec 2009 17:39:18 +0100". I think "511...@bugs.debian.org" does not go to the submitter of the bug, only "511401-submit...@bugs.debian.org" does. Gürkan Sengün writes: > Could you check with the sid (soon squeeze) versions of terminal.app if this > is still a problem? It seems to print the following in an infinite loop: 2010-09-08 06:34:40.710 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.710 Terminal[30336] The font specified for NSFont, Helvetica, can't be found. 2010-09-08 06:34:40.710 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.710 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.710 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.710 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.710 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.711 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.711 Terminal[30336] The font specified for NSFont, Helvetica, can't be found. 2010-09-08 06:34:40.711 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.711 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.711 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.711 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.711 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] The font specified for NSFont, Helvetica, can't be found. 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.714 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ica-Bold 2010-09-08 06:34:40.714 Terminal[30336] The font specified for NSBoldFont, Helvetica-Bold, can't be found. 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.714 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] The font specified for NSFont, Helvetica, can't be found. 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.714 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ica-Bold 2010-09-08 06:34:40.714 Terminal[30336] The font specified for NSBoldFont, Helvetica-Bold, can't be found. 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.714 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.714 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.716 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.716 Terminal[30336] The font specified for NSFont, Helvetica, can't be found. 2010-09-08 06:34:40.716 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.716 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.716 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.716 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.716 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.716 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.716 Terminal[30336] The font specified for NSFont, Helvetica, can't be found. 2010-09-08 06:34:40.716 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.716 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.716 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.716 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.716 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.717 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.717 Terminal[30336] The font specified for NSFont, Helvetica, can't be found. 2010-09-08 06:34:40.717 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.717 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.717 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.717 Terminal[30336] Font not found Courier 2010-09-08 06:34:40.717 Terminal[30336] Font not found Fixed 2010-09-08 06:34:40.717 Terminal[30336] Font not found Helvetica 2010-09-08 06:34:40.717 Terminal[30336] The font specified for NSFont, Helvetica, can't be found. 2010-09-08 06:34:40.717 Terminal[30336] Font not found Helvetica 2010-09-08 06:3
Bug#511401: terminal.app: segfault on startup under vnc4server
Hello Timo Could you check with the sid (soon squeeze) versions of terminal.app if this is still a problem? Thanks Gurkan -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org
Bug#511401: terminal.app: segfault on startup under vnc4server
Hello Timo Could you test if it also/still happens with terminal.app 0.9.5? You can check with my http://livecd.gnustep.org/ Thanks, Guerkan -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org
Bug#511401: terminal.app: segfault on startup under vnc4server
Package: terminal.app Version: 0.9.4+cvs20051125-5 Severity: normal Steps to reproduce: 1) start Terminal.app under vnc4server Expected results: 1) Terminal.app starts Actual results: 1) Terminal.app segfaults More info: 1) Gdb can show the following: (gdb) r Starting program: /usr/bin/Terminal Failed to read a valid object file image from memory. [Thread debugging using libthread_db enabled] [New Thread 0xb6fd76c0 (LWP 9255)] Program received signal SIGSEGV, Segmentation fault. [Switching to Thread 0xb6fd76c0 (LWP 9255)] 0x080a3290 in ?? () (gdb) directory /home/lindi/debian/debian-libgnustep-base1.16/gnustep-base-1.16.3/Source Source directories searched: /home/lindi/debian/debian-libgnustep-base1.16/gnustep-base-1.16.3/Source:$cdir:$cwd (gdb) x/5i $eip 0x80a3290: pop%ecx 0x80a3291: push $0x80a32a0 0x80a3296: push %ecx 0x80a3297: jmp0xb71b677c <__vacall_r> 0x80a329c: nop (gdb) info register eax0x8343510137639184 ecx0x80a3290134886032 edx0xb7a90638 -1213659592 ebx0xb7a68bcc -1213822004 esp0xbfcd104c 0xbfcd104c ebp0xbfcd10c8 0xbfcd10c8 esi0x8348f18137662232 edi0x83451a8137646504 eip0x80a32900x80a3290 eflags 0x10206 [ PF IF RF ] cs 0x73 115 ss 0x7b 123 ds 0x7b 123 es 0x7b 123 fs 0x0 0 gs 0x33 51 (gdb) bt #0 0x080a3290 in ?? () #1 0xb7814877 in -[NSDistributedNotificationCenter(Private) _connect] (self=0x8343510, _cmd=0xb7a90508) at NSDistributedNotificationCenter.m:780 #2 0xb781319c in -[NSDistributedNotificationCenter addObserver:selector:name:object:suspensionBehavior:] (self=0x8343510, _cmd=0xb7a904f0, anObserver=0x8257c28, aSelector=0xb7eb8918, notificationName=0x0, anObject=0xb7eb7e80, suspensionBehavior=NSNotificationSuspensionBehaviorCoalesce) at NSDistributedNotificationCenter.m:339 #3 0xb7812ec8 in -[NSDistributedNotificationCenter addObserver:selector:name:object:] (self=0x8343510, _cmd=0xb7eb8920, anObserver=0x8257c28, aSelector=0xb7eb8918, notificationName=0x0, anObject=0xb7eb7e80) at NSDistributedNotificationCenter.m:264 #4 0xb7d3b568 in ?? () from /usr/lib/libgnustep-gui.so.0.14 #5 0xb785f2df in +[NSObject new] (self=0xb7eb87a0, _cmd=0xb7eb88a0) at NSObject.m:1301 #6 0xb7d3c41d in ?? () from /usr/lib/libgnustep-gui.so.0.14 #7 0xb7d3c23c in ?? () from /usr/lib/libgnustep-gui.so.0.14 #8 0xb7ba49df in ?? () from /usr/lib/libgnustep-gui.so.0.14 #9 0xb7ba6152 in ?? () from /usr/lib/libgnustep-gui.so.0.14 #10 0x0804d256 in main () at main.m:503 (gdb) up #1 0xb7814877 in -[NSDistributedNotificationCenter(Private) _connect] (self=0x8343510, _cmd=0xb7a90508) at NSDistributedNotificationCenter.m:780 780 [_remote registerClient: (id)self]; (gdb) l 775 [[NSNotificationCenter defaultCenter] 776 addObserver: self 777selector: @selector(_invalidated:) 778name: NSConnectionDidDieNotification 779 object: c]; 780 [_remote registerClient: (id)self]; 781 } 782 } 783 784 - (void) _invalidated: (NSNotification*)notification (gdb) p self $1 = (class NSDistributedNotificationCenter *) 0x8343510 (gdb) p *self $2 = { { { isa = 0xb7a90440 }, _table = 0x0 }, _centerLock = 0x824b570, _type = 0x8101598, _remote = 0x8348f18, _suspended = 0 '\000' } 2) Please let me know if you need more info. -- System Information: Debian Release: 5.0 APT prefers unstable APT policy: (500, 'unstable') Architecture: i386 (i686) Kernel: Linux 2.6.18-6-686-bigmem (SMP w/1 CPU core) Locale: LANG=C, LC_CTYPE=en_US.ISO-8859-1 (charmap=ISO-8859-1) Shell: /bin/sh linked to /bin/bash Versions of packages terminal.app depends on: ii gnustep-back0.14 0.14.0-2The GNUstep GUI Backend ii gnustep-base-runtime 1.16.3-3GNUstep Base library ii gnustep-gpbs 0.14.0-2The GNUstep PasteBoard Server ii gnustep-gui-runtime 0.14.0-4GNUstep GUI Library - runtime file ii libc62.7-18 GNU C Library: Shared libraries ii libgcc1 1:4.3.2-1.1 GCC support library ii libgnustep-base1.16 1.16.3-3GNUstep Base library ii libgnustep-gui0.14 0.14.0-4GNUstep GUI Library ii libobjc2 4.3.2-1.1 Runtime library for GNU Objective- terminal.app recommends no packages. terminal.app suggests no packages. -- no debconf information -- To UNSUBSCRIBE, email to debian-bugs-dist-requ...@lists.debian.org with a subject of "unsubscribe". Trouble? Contact listmas...@lists.debian.org